Trieste isn’t on the radar for most tourists — or even for most Italians!

I happened to visit this city to complete an intensive twenty-six-hour Italian language course at Trieste’s Piccola Università Italiana.

During my one-week course, I lived with an Italian family in Trieste’s hill-top town of Opicina — home of the city’s famously dysfunctional tram — and I took the bus into the city center each day for school.

Not only did I leave Trieste knowing three new Italian tenses, but I also felt fortunate to spend time in such a beautiful and underrated part of Italy!

The Rich History of Trieste

Trieste is a unique Italian town located near the Italian-Slovenian border, about two hours away from Venice by high-speed train.

Nestled at the crossroads of Latin, Slavic, and Germanic territories, its strategic location along the Adriatic Sea has made it a pivotal hub of trade and cultural commerce for centuries.
